1. Classic Vegetable Egg Rolls
Are you in the mood for a classic snack that never disappoints? These vegetable egg rolls are crispy, flavorful, and a great way to enjoy a variety of fresh veggies. With colorful ingredients like carrots, cabbage, and bell peppers, they’re as nutritious as they are delicious, making them an ideal treat for any occasion.
You’ll love how easy they are to prepare, and they pair perfectly with your favorite dipping sauce for an unbeatable snack experience!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up shredded cabbage
– 1/2 cup grated carrots
– 1/2 cup diced bell pepper
– 1/4 cup chopped green onions
– 1 clove garlic, minced
– 1 tablespoon soy sauce
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Heat a little oil in a pan over medium heat. Add garlic and sauté until fragrant.
2. Stir in cabbage, carrots, bell pepper, and green onions. Cook for 5-7 minutes until veggies are tender.
3. Add soy sauce, mix well, and remove from heat. Allow the filling to cool.
4. Take an egg roll wrapper and place about 2 tablespoons of the cooled vegetable mixture in the center. Fold the sides and roll tightly.
5. In a deep pan, heat oil and fry the egg rolls until golden brown and crispy, about 3-4 minutes on each side.
For best results, make sure the filling is cool before wrapping to avoid soggy rolls.
FAQs:
– Can I bake these instead? Yes, brush with oil and bake at 400°F for about 20 minutes.

2. Spicy Tofu and Bok Choy Egg Rolls
Craving a little heat in your snack? These spicy tofu and bok choy egg rolls deliver just the right kick! The marinated tofu and tender bok choy create a flavorful filling that’s sure to satisfy your taste buds.
Not only are they delicious, but tofu also packs a punch with plant-based protein, making these rolls a hearty option for any time of day.
Ingredients:
– 1 cup firm tofu, crumbled
– 1 cup chopped bok choy
– 2 tablespoons sriracha or your favorite hot sauce
– 2 tablespoons soy sauce
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Combine crumbled tofu, bok choy, sriracha, and soy sauce in a bowl until well mixed.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the filling in the center of each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ry each egg roll until golden and crispy.
4. Serve hot with sweet chili sauce for an extra flavor boost.
Feel free to adjust the amount of sriracha to match your spice preference!
FAQs:
– Can I use other greens instead of bok choy? Absolutely! Spinach or kale works wonderfully too.

3. Southwest Black Bean Egg Rolls
Yearning for a taste of the Southwest? These black bean egg rolls are just what you need! Bursting with seasoned black beans, corn, and spices, they offer a flavor explosion that will tantalize your palate.
Not only are they incredibly tasty, but they’re also nutrient-packed, making them a fantastic choice for quick lunches or snacks. Pair them with guacamole or salsa for a delightful flavor combination!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up black beans, drained and rinsed
– 1/2 cup corn kernels
– 1/2 teaspoon cumin
– 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. In a bowl, mash the black beans slightly and mix in corn, cumin, and chili powder.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the mixture on each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ry each egg roll until crispy and golden brown.
4. Serve with guacamole or salsa for dipping.
For extra crunch, consider adding diced bell peppers to the filling!
FAQs:
– Can I bake these egg rolls? Yes! Brush with a little oil and bake at 375°F for about 20-25 minutes.

4. Asian-Inspired Mushroom and Spinach Egg Rolls
Looking for a gourmet treat? These mushroom and spinach egg rolls are a must-try! The earthy mushrooms, combined with fresh spinach, create a rich filling that elevates the humble egg roll to something truly special.
These egg rolls are perfect as a sophisticated appetizer that’s still easy to whip up. Serve them at your next gathering, and prepare for rave reviews!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up sliced mushrooms
– 1 cup fresh spinach
– 1 tablespoon soy sauce
– 1 clove garlic, minced
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. In a pan, sauté garlic and mushrooms until they soften.
2. Add spinach and soy sauce, cooking until spinach is wilted.
3. Let the mixture cool, then place about 2 tablespoons in the center of each wrapper.
4. Roll tightly and fry in preheated oil until golden brown.
5. Serve with a soy dipping sauce.
Drain excess moisture from the mushrooms to avoid soggy rolls.
FAQs:
– What kind of mushrooms work best? Shiitake or button mushrooms are excellent options for this recipe.

5. Thai Peanut Egg Rolls
Get ready to excite your taste buds with these Thai peanut egg rolls! Stuffed with crisp veggies and a rich peanut sauce, they perfectly balance sweet and savory flavors.
Not only are they delightful to eat, but they’re also vegan-friendly, making them a great party snack or a quick lunch option for something special. Don’t forget to serve them with extra peanut sauce for dipping!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up shredded carrots
– 1/2 cup bell pepper, sliced
– 1/2 cup cucumber, diced
– 1/4 cup peanut butter
– 1 tablespoon soy sauce
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Mix carrots, bell pepper, cucumber, peanut butter, and soy sauce in a bowl until combined.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the filling in the center of each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a pan and fry the egg rolls until crispy and golden brown.
4. Serve with additional peanut sauce for dipping.
Add chopped peanuts to the filling for extra crunch!
FAQs:
– Can I make these ahead of time? Yes, you can assemble and freeze them before frying; just fry them straight from the freezer.

6. Mediterranean Chickpea Egg Rolls
Craving a taste of the Mediterranean? These chickpea egg rolls are a delightful treat! Filled with spiced chickpeas, fresh spinach, and sun-dried tomatoes, they offer a refreshing twist on traditional egg rolls.
These rolls are a great choice for anyone seeking a healthy vegan snack packed with plant-based protein and fiber. Serve them warm with tahini sauce for a delicious pairing!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up cooked chickpeas, mashed
– 1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
– 1/4 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
– 1 teaspoon oregano
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Combine mashed chickpeas, spinach, sun-dried tomatoes, and oregano in a bowl.
2. Place 2 tablespoons of the mixture in each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ry egg rolls until golden brown.
4. Serve with tahini sauce for dipping.
For a flavor boost, add a squeeze of lemon juice over the filling!
FAQs:
– Can I bake these egg rolls? Yes! Brush with oil and bake at 400°F for around 20 minutes until crispy.

7. Curried Cauliflower Egg Rolls
Looking to spice up your snack time? These curried cauliflower egg rolls are just the ticket! With a unique flavor profile from the curried cauliflower and peas, they are simply irresistible.
Not only are these egg rolls tasty, but they are also packed with nutrients, making them a smart choice for healthy vegan munching. Serve them hot with a tangy yogurt sauce for a refreshing contrast!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up cooked cauliflower, mashed
– 1/2 cup peas
– 1 tablespoon curry powder
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Mix mashed cauliflower, peas, and curry powder in a bowl.
2. Place 2 tablespoons of the mixture in each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ry until egg rolls are golden brown.
4. Serve with yogurt sauce or chutney for dipping.
Add chopped nuts for an extra crunch!
FAQs:
– Can I use frozen cauliflower? Yes, ensure to thaw and drain excess water before using.

8. Creamy Avocado and Bean Egg Rolls
Craving something rich and creamy? These avocado and bean egg rolls are just the indulgence you need! Filled with smooth avocado and black beans, they create a delightful combination that’s both satisfying and delicious.
Perfect as a snack or light meal, these rolls shine in any setting. Pair them with a zesty lime cilantro sauce for an extra kick!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up mashed avocado
– 1 cup black beans, drained
– 1 teaspoon lime juice
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Combine mashed avocado, black beans, and lime juice in a bowl.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the filling in each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ry until golden brown.
4. Serve with lime cilantro dipping sauce.
For added flavor, consider mixing in some chopped red onion or cilantro into the filling!
FAQs:
– Can these be made ahead of time? Yes, you can assemble them in advance and fry just before serving.

9. Sweet Potato and Spinach Egg Rolls
In the mood for something sweet and savory? These sweet potato and spinach egg rolls are the perfect answer! The creamy texture of sweet potatoes paired with fresh spinach makes for a deliciously nutritious snack.
These rolls are great for any time of the day and are sure to impress your friends and family. Serve them with a tangy mustard sauce for an extra flavor boost!
Ingredients:
– 1 cup mashed sweet potatoes
– 1 cup fresh spinach, chopped
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
Instructions:
1. Combine mashed sweet potatoes, spinach, and garlic powder in a bowl.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the mixture in each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ry until golden brown.
4. Serve with mustard or tahini sauce.
Ensure your sweet potatoes are well-cooked for a smoother filling.
FAQs:
– Can I bake these instead of frying? Yes, bake at 375°F for about 20-25 minutes, brushing with oil for crispiness.

10. Dessert Egg Rolls: Chocolate Banana
Ready for something sweet to wrap up your meal? These chocolate banana dessert egg rolls are the perfect treat to satisfy your cravings. Filled with ripe bananas and rich chocolate, they make a mouthwatering combination that’s hard to resist!
Ideal for dessert or as a sweet snack, these egg rolls are fun to make and even more fun to enjoy. Dust with powdered sugar or serve with a scoop of vegan ice cream for an extra special indulgence!
Ingredients:
– 2 ripe bananas, mashed
– 1/2 cup dark chocolate chips
– 8 egg roll wrappers
– Oil for frying
– Pow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ions:
1. Mix mashed bananas and chocolate chips in a bowl until well combined.
2. Place about 2 tablespoons of the mixture in each wrapper and roll tightly.
3. Heat oil in a frying pan and fry until golden brown.
4. Dust with powdered sugar before serving.
Be sure to seal the edges of the wrappers well to prevent leaking during frying.
FAQs:
– Can I use other fruits? Yes! Try using apples or berries for different flavor variations.

Frequently Asked Questions
What fillings work best for vegan egg roll recipes to keep them crispy and flavorful?
For vegan egg roll recipes that deliver on texture and flavor, start with a crunchy veggie mix (shredded cabbage, carrots, and bell peppers) plus a protein like tofu, tempeh, or mushrooms. Season with garlic, ginger, soy or tamari, a splash of sesame oil, and a touch of rice wine vinegar for zing. Dry the filling well to avoid soggy wrappers, then wrap tightly and seal with a light cornstarch slurry. You can pan-fry, air-fry, or bake until golden—the result is crispy vegan appetizers that double as plant based snacks. Tip: prepare the filling ahead and refrigerate for quick assembly later.
How can I make homemade egg rolls crispy without deep frying?
The easiest way is to use an air fryer or a hot oven. Preheat to 400°F (200°C). Lightly oil the wrappers and place seam-side down on parchment. Cook 10–15 minutes, flipping once, until edges are golden and crisp. Let them rest a minute before serving. This method keeps your homemade egg rolls extra crisp and makes a great addition to any plant based snacks lineup, providing a crowd-pleasing crispy vegan appetizers option.
Are these vegan egg roll recipes beginner-friendly?
Absolutely. You can start with store-bought wrappers and a simple veggie mix, then move up to more complex fillings as you gain confidence. The steps are straightforward: dice fillings, squeeze out moisture, roll tightly, seal with a cornstarch slurry, and cook by air fryer, oven, or shallow pan-fry. These are easy vegan recipes that yield impressive results and are perfect for plant based snacks or healthy vegan snacks.
How should I store and reheat vegan egg rolls to keep them crispy?
For best texture, refrigerate le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3–4 days, or freeze for longer storage. Reheat in an oven at 375–400°F (190–200°C) for 10–12 minutes, or in an air fryer at 350°F (175°C) for 5–7 minutes, until sizzling and crisp. Avoid microwaving if you want that snack-table crisp. This way you keep your plant based snacks appealing as healthy vegan snacks. And yes, they still count as homemade egg rolls.
Can I customize these vegan egg roll recipes for gluten-free or soy-free diets?
Definitely. Choose gluten-free wrappers or rice paper, and swap soy sauce for tamari or coconut aminos. If you’re avoiding soy, use a simple mix of garlic, ginger, sesame oil, and rice vinegar for flavor. These adaptations keep your vegan egg rolls recipes accessible while staying tasty.
